The Goal Zero Yeti PRO 8000 is a high-capacity LiFePO4 power station built from two paired units: a Yeti PRO 4000 and a Tank PRO 4000 expansion battery. When connected, the two sync to act as a single battery with a combined 7,988 Wh of capacity. The Yeti PRO 4000 delivers 3,600 W continuous AC output (7,200 W surge) through a pure sine wave inverter, making it capable of running most household appliances. An integrated roll cart with wheels and a handle allows the unit to be moved by one person, though Goal Zero recommends a second person for lifting.
Features
- LiFePO4 cell chemistry: Rated for 4,000+ cycles to 80% of original capacity, with a stated lifespan of over 10 years of daily use.
- Fast AC charging: Charges 0–80% in approximately 2 hours via 1,800 W AC input; 0–100% from the wall in under 3 hours.
- High-power solar input: Accepts up to 3,000 W of solar input, with a full charge possible in under 2 hours at maximum solar.
- Expandable capacity: The Yeti PRO 4000 supports up to four Tank PRO 4000 expansion batteries, for a maximum of approximately 20 kWh.
- UL2743 and FCC Class B certified: Meets portable power station safety standards; battery management system runs over 100 safety checks per second.
- App control: Monitors battery level, power flow, and port status via Bluetooth 4.1 and Wi-Fi (a/g/n) through the Goal Zero companion app.
Specifications
| Specification | Yeti PRO 4000 | Tank PRO 4000 |
|---|---|---|
| Battery capacity | 3,993.6 Wh (51.2 V, 78 Ah) | 3,994 Wh (51.2 V, 78 Ah) |
| Combined capacity (Yeti PRO 8000) | 7,988 Wh | |
| Cell chemistry | LiFePO4 (Lithium Iron Phosphate) | |
| Lifecycles | 4,000+ (to 80% original capacity) | |
| AC output (continuous) | 3,600 W, 120 V AC, 60 Hz, 30 A (pure sine wave) | N/A |
| AC surge | 7,200 W | N/A |
| AC input (fast charge) | 1,800 W (90–144 V, up to 15 A) | N/A |
| Solar input (max) | 3,000 W (13.3–150 V, up to 30 A) | N/A |
| USB-A output | 3 ports, 18 W each (54 W combined) | N/A |
| USB-C output | 1x 100 W, 2x 30 W (160 W combined) | N/A |
| 12 V output (combined) | 375 W | N/A |
| Weight (Yeti PRO 4000, with cart) | 125.7 lb (57.0 kg) | 80.25 lb (36.4 kg) |
| Dimensions (Yeti PRO 4000, with cart) | 21.4 x 13.8 x 18.1 in (54.3 x 35.1 x 45.9 cm) | 21.4 x 13.8 x 9.49 in (54.36 x 35.05 x 24.1 cm) |
| Charge temperature range | 32 to 125.6 F (0 to 52 C) | |
| Discharge temperature range | -4 to 140 F (-20 to 60 C) | |
| Connectivity | Bluetooth 4.1, Wi-Fi a/g/n | N/A |
| Warranty | 5 years | |
| Shelf life | 12–18 months | |
Care and use
- The unit is designed to withstand outdoor exposure and minor splashes, but avoid getting it wet or excessively dirty.
- The Yeti PRO 4000 includes an integrated roll cart; the cart can be removed if needed. Use two people when lifting.
- The unit can be recharged from AC wall power, solar panels, or a 12 V vehicle adapter. Car charging from a 12 V adapter takes approximately 37 hours for a full charge.
- The Goal Zero companion app is required for full wireless monitoring and control.
